Released
Sep 24, 2018
Album
Demon & Angels
Monolock, Synthetic System
Demon & Angels - Original Mix
BPM
140
Duration
8:34
Key
12A
Released
Sep 24, 2018
Album
Demon & Angels
Released
Sep 24, 2018
Album
Demon & Angels
BPM
140
Duration
8:34
Key
12A
Released
Sep 24, 2018
Album
Demon & Angels